Authorities from the Broward Sheriff’s Office are currently in search of a 79 year old man named Gloval Stephan who has gone missing from Tamarac. Stephan, who was last spotted in the vicinity of the 4700 block of Northwest 59th Street at approximately 3;50 p.m. On Monday, Aug. 19, is described as being 5 feet 8 inches tall and weighing about 150 pounds. He has grey hair and brown eyes and was dressed in a blue shirt, floral patterned shorts, black sneakers and a red hat when he was last seen riding a black bicycle. Investigators mention that Stephan wears glasses.

For anyone with information regarding his whereabouts, please reach out to BSO Chris Blankenship at either 954 321 4268 or the BSO non emergency number at 954 764 HELP (4357).
